Livestock fencing installation involves setting up durable barriers designed to contain animals and define property boundaries. These fences can be constructed using a variety of materials such as wood, wire, vinyl, or metal, depending on the specific needs of the property and the type of livestock. The process typically includes planning the layout, measuring the area, and installing posts and fencing material to create a secure enclosure. Professional service providers can help ensure that the fencing is properly installed to withstand weather conditions and prevent animals from escaping.

One of the primary issues livestock fencing helps solve is managing animal movement and preventing escapes, which can lead to property damage or safety concerns. It also helps protect animals from predators and minimizes the risk of them wandering onto neighboring properties or public roads. Proper fencing can improve overall property security and reduce the need for constant supervision of animals, making daily management easier for property owners. Additionally, fencing can serve as a clear boundary marker, reducing disputes with neighbors over property lines.

Livestock fencing services are commonly used on farms, ranches, and rural properties where animals such as cattle, horses, sheep, or goats are kept. These properties often require large, sturdy fences that can endure the elements and the physical activity of animals. However, even some larger suburban or equestrian properties may seek professional fencing installation to create safe and efficient enclosures. The right fencing solution depends on the type of livestock, the size of the property, and specific safety and containment requirements.

The overview below groups typical Livestock Fencing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or fence repairs, such as replacing a few panels or posts, gener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and material used.

Partial Fence Installation - Installing a section of fencing or upgrading existing structures usually costs between $1,000 and $3,000. Larger, more complex projects in this category are less common but can reach up to $5,000+ for extensive work.

Full Fence Replacement - Replacing an entire livestock fencing system often falls between $4,000 and $10,000. Many projects are completed in the lower to mid-range, with larger, more detailed installations pushing into higher cost brackets.

Custom or Complex Fencing - Highly customized or intricate fencing projects, such as specialized materials or designs, can range from $8,000 to $20,000 or more. These higher-end jobs are less frequent but are handled by local contractors capable of managing complex specifications.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
